Exercise and Fitness

Getting up and moving is just as important. A big chunk of guys, around 31%, say not moving enough messes up their love life (Healthline). Sticking with a workout helps me keep the pounds off and feel good about myself, which is a win for my sex life too (Harvard Health Publishing).

Addressing Erectile Dysfunction

ED can crash your bedroom party and shake your confidence. Did you know poor sleep and stress might stir up trouble in this department? A chill lifestyle and a chat with your doc can seriously boost your game.

Folks with ED who took sildenafil reported feeling more like themselves – better self-esteem, more confidence, and greater happiness in their relationships compared to those taking sugar pills. And hey, who doesn’t want to hear their batting average went up five times?.

Clitoral Stimulation Techniques

Let’s chat about the little magic button: the clitoris. It’s as if it’s the star of the show when it comes to pleasure, a discovery that’s been quite enlightening for me. Picture it as the VIP section that deserves all your attention. Many women don’t quite hit the jackpot with just penetration—it’s the clitoral attention that seals the deal (Jax Therapy – Mental Health Counseling).

Personally, a gentle circular motion works like a charm. It’s like a dance—sometimes fast, sometimes slow, sometimes a little more pressure—listening to her body’s cues to guide me. Adding a bit of lubricant kicks the experience up a notch, minimizing that awkward friction and sliding us into sheer enjoyment. Open lines of communication make it easier to know what she digs and what she doesn’t.
